Abstract

The utility model discloses an electronic expansion valve, which comprises a valve body part, a coil part, a rotor part and a stop part, wherein the coil part is sheathed at the outer side of the valve body part, and the rotor part is provided with a valve needle; and the stop part comprises a stop rod and a stop slip ring contacted with the stop rod. The electronic expansion valve is characterized in that the end part of the stop rod and/or the stop slip ring is provided with a fixedly-installed protective sleeve. When the electronic expansion valve is in a working state, at least one layer of protective sleeve is arranged between the stop rod and the stop slip ring. The end part of a slip ring extending piece and/or the stop rod are respectively provided with a fixedly-installed protective sleeve, and the top of a valve seat is installed at a protective cap on a coil shell in a sealing mode. The service life of the electronic expansion valve is prolonged, and the noises during working are reduced.

Technical field
The utility model relates to refrigeration plant, more particularly, relates to a kind of electric expansion valve that is applied to refrigeration systems such as air-conditioning, freezing and refrigeration.
Background technology
Electric expansion valve is as the critical elements of refrigeration system, and it mainly is the magnetic force by solenoid, realizes the accurately purpose of control refrigerant flow.
Please refer to Fig. 1, Fig. 1 is a kind of typical electronic expansion valve mechanism of prior art schematic diagram.Electric expansion valve comprises valve part 111 and coil component 4.Described valve part 111 comprises valve seat 112, the shell 1 of fixedlying connected with valve seat 112, is built in rotor part 2 in the shell 1, seals the cover part 3 of shell 1 open top end.
Shown in Fig. 4 a and Fig. 4 b, rotor part 2 comprises the needle 202 that is arranged on its top and upwardly extending arresting lever 200 and stretches out and control 100 foldings of 112 bottom valve ports from rotor part 201 bottoms.
As shown in Figure 3, cover part 3 comprises the cylinder 300 that is positioned at its bottom and extends downwards, is installed with slip ring guide rail 301 on the cylinder 300, in described slip ring guide rail 301 formed spiral paths, be provided with slip ring 302, described slip ring 302 comprises the slip ring extension 303 that extends to side.
When electric expansion valve carried out complete shut-down or standard-sized sheet action, rotor part 4 need carry out upper and lower stop respectively.This moment, arresting lever 200 and slip ring extension 303 need clash into continuously.Because of slip ring extension 303 and arresting lever 200 are respectively rigid material, the wearing and tearing of slip ring extension 303 and arresting lever 200 are serious and send bigger strike note during bump.When electric expansion valve is contained in the indoor apparatus of air conditioner, especially at night, the noise that produces during its work can influence user's sleep quality.
As shown in Figure 2, coil 4 comprises and is enclosed within the coil case 400 that is used for potted coil 4 internal parts on the coil 4, and what described coil 4 adopted is outer encapsulating structure, and its inboard coil pawl utmost point 401 exposes outside.When after valve part 111 and coil 4 assembled electric expansion valve being carried out salt spray test, salt solution enters from coil 4 and valve part 111 cooperation places easily, causes the coil pawl utmost point 401 to get rusty.And might cause valve part 111 and coil 4 position contacting that rusty stain is also arranged.
When electric expansion valve was installed in the air-conditioner outdoor unit, entire product is exposed, and rainwater can directly enter the matching part of coil 4 and valve body 1, thereby causes the coil pawl utmost point 401 to get rusty outside, and simultaneously, valve part 111 also can get rusty with the contact site of coil 4.So not only can influence the result of use of product, also make the big heavy discount in service life of product.

The specific embodiment
Below in conjunction with drawings and Examples the utility model is described further.
Basic design of the present utility model is: the utility model by the valve part top at electric expansion valve be provided with sealing be installed in the coil case top head protector in case the inboard exposed coil pawl utmost point of principal vertical line circle be corroded.The utility model is also by slip ring extension and the arresting lever direct collision of the sheathed protective sleeve in end to prevent that the rigidity material from making at the arresting lever of electric expansion valve and slip ring extension, reduced the noise that wearing and tearing that collision produces and bump produce.By taking above technical scheme, the life-span of electric expansion valve of the present utility model is prolonged, and meanwhile the operating noise of electric expansion valve has also greatly reduced.
Please refer to Fig. 5, Fig. 5 is the cutaway view of the structure chart of the specific embodiment of electric expansion valve of the present utility model when being in first duty.
Electric expansion valve comprises: valve part 111 is set in the coil component 4 in valve part 111 outsides.Valve part 111 comprises valve seat 112, places the shell 1 of valve seat 112 upper ends, and rotor part 2 places in the cavity of shell 1 and valve seat 112 formation, and rotor part 2 is provided with needle 202; Also comprise stop component: stop component is made of arresting lever 200 and the stop slip ring 302 that contacts with described arresting lever.
Be fixed with shell 1 on the valve part 111, also comprise the adapter 900,901 that the cover part 3 of the open top end of sealing shell 1, the coil 4 that is set in shell 1 outside and valve seat 1 and outside are connected.
As shown in Figure 6, rotor part 2 comprises and is arranged on its top and upwardly extending arresting lever 200 and stretches out from rotor part 2 bottoms and the needle 202 of valve port 100 foldings of control valve seat 112 bottoms.The parts that arresting lever 200 is made for rigid material.
As shown in Figure 7, cover part 3 comprises the cylinder 300 that is positioned at its bottom and extends downwards, be installed with slip ring guide rail 301 on the cylinder 300, in described slip ring guide rail 301 formed spiral paths, be provided with stop slip ring 302, described stop slip ring 302 comprises the slip ring extension 303 that extends to side.Slip ring extension 303 is positioned at shell 1, and slip ring extension 303 is the parts of rigid material making.
It is to be noted, present embodiment is to be that example is described in detail with a kind of typical electronic expansion valve mechanism, those skilled in the art can carry out various expansions fully on the basis of present embodiment, the utility model is applicable to the electric expansion valve of different shape, structure.Might not be independent parts such as cover part, also the top of the shell of electric expansion valve can be made of one the formula structure, above-mentioned cylinder 300 directly is fixed on the top of shell.In addition, the position of slip ring guide rail 301 and slip ring also can be arranged on inside of rotor part 2 or the like.
Shown in Fig. 5,6,7, be with one deck protective sleeve at least on arresting lever 200 and slip ring extension 303 at least one parts.Protective sleeve is the parts that nonrigid material is made, for example: materials such as plastics, rubber.So, when electric expansion valve carries out the action of complete shut-down or standard-sized sheet, rotor part 4 need carry out upper and lower stop respectively.When arresting lever 200 and slip ring extension 303 need clash into continuously, arresting lever 200 can directly not contact with slip ring extension 303, between arresting lever 200 and the slip ring extension 303 at least across one deck protective sleeve.
As shown in Figure 5, when electric expansion valve carried out complete shut-down or standard-sized sheet action, rotor part 4 need carry out upper and lower stop respectively.Arresting lever 200 and slip ring extension 303 need clash into continuously, and in the present embodiment, complete shut-down or standard-sized sheet duty that we define electric expansion valve are first duty.That is: when electric expansion valve is in first duty, arresting lever 200 directly contacts with slip ring extension 303, between arresting lever 200 and the slip ring extension 303 at least across one deck protective sleeve.
Shown in Fig. 5,6,7, in the present embodiment, arresting lever 200 is provided with first protective sleeve 600, and slip ring extension 302 is provided with second protective sleeve 601.Might not arresting lever 200 during concrete the use and slip ring extension 302 on all be provided with protective sleeve, also can be only sheathed protective sleeve on parts therein.
As Fig. 3 and shown in Figure 5, coil 4 comprises and is enclosed within the coil case 400 that is used for potted coil 4 internal parts on the coil 4.Seal effect outside 400 of coil cases play, the coil pawl utmost point 401 of coil 4 inboards exposes.Shell 1 top is provided with and seals the head protector 7 that is installed on the coil case 401.
As shown in Figure 5, in the present embodiment, head protector 7 is the non-metallic component of falling the cup-shaped, head protector 7 be fixedly mounted on the coil case 401 by the ultrasonic bonding mode and seal coil 4 and valve seat 112 between the gap.In the time of concrete the use, the shape of head protector 7 is not limit, and mounting means is not limit yet, as long as can seal the gap between coil 4 and the valve seat 112.The material of head protector 7 is nonmetal, such as: plastics, rubber etc.
In the time of concrete the use, thereby thereby coil 4 by the folding of the lifting control valve port 100 of the lifting control needle 202 of energising or outage control rotor part 2, the folding of valve port 100 has determined first to take over 900 and second flow direction and the flow velocity of taking over fluid in 901.When electric expansion valve is in first duty, be provided with the protective sleeve that at least one plays cushioning effect between slip ring extension 303 and the arresting lever 200, the head protector 7 on the coil case 401 has also completely cut off extraneous corrosive liquids.Thereby realized improving the effect of electric expansion valve practical effect, raising life of product, reduction noise.
